September 1, 200817 yr comment_209239 Talking intruder & dont want to tempt providence (esp as I'm on call this week) but we dont get many call outs on "our" systems (ie fitted by us). Choosing good eqpt and fitting appropriatly & correctly should "design out" f/a's due to eqpt. Spending time with the eventual users (all users, not letting the blind lead the blind) before quote and after installation should design out f/a's due to users. That may sound condecending or even naive but as a small business with engineers doing the quoting/fitting/RM & c/o's It's in our interest to get it right first time (yep we have mishaps). Big firms with their own manufacturing (or with minimum purchase agreements) are at a disadvantage (in this respect) as they have to spec their own gear regardless. Install guys trying to make fit the surveyors spec, maint guys picking up the agg, customer picking up the tab. We bought out another firm a few years ago. Accounts for 10% of our business, yet over half the c/o's. A fool and his money........... With access, the smoking ban has increased c/o's considerably we never used to have door closers & hinges in stock! Though on the plus side we're getting more enquiries for repairs to other firms systems as we can sort problems out of hours. CCTV. Not much change there, customers wait until office hours before calling, unless there is something recorded they want access to NOW. (very rare tbo).
